Understanding Cloud-Based Solutions: A Cloud Application Overview
The rise of online systems has fundamentally transformed how organizations operate, and Software as a Service is at the center of this revolution. This guide offers a clear look at what SaaS actually is – a delivery approach where applications are maintained by a vendor and accessed over the internet. Instead of installing and supporting software locally, customers can easily subscribe and begin leveraging the functionality from multiple devices with an online connection, greatly reducing upfront investment and recurring administration obligations.
Crafting a Successful SaaS Product Roadmap
A well-defined product roadmap is completely critical for SaaS organizations to manage the complexities of a rapidly evolving market. Creating this roadmap isn't a one-time undertaking; it's an ongoing cycle that requires periodic review and adjustment. Begin by understanding your target customer and discovering their fundamental needs. This initial phase should include extensive user investigation and competitive analysis. Next, rank potential features based on their impact and viability, considering both short-term achievements and long-term future goals. Don't be afraid to incorporate feedback from your team – development and customer success – for a truly holistic view. Finally, communicate this roadmap clearly to all participants and be willing to change it as new insights become obtainable.

Key SaaS Protection Best Recommendations
Maintaining robust protection for your SaaS application is absolutely paramount in today's threat landscape. Implementing a layered methodology is highly advised. This should include rigorous access control, scheduled vulnerability checks, and ongoing threat identification. Furthermore, utilizing multi-factor authorization for all customers is essential. Data encryption, both in transit and at storage, offers another crucial layer of defense. Don't neglect the significance of staff training concerning deceptive attacks and safe computing behavior. Lastly, ongoing monitoring of your platforms is necessary for spotting and responding any potential incidents.
